This paper discusses neural network-based strategy for reducing the existing errors of fiber-optic gyroscope (FOG), A series-single-layer neural network, which is composed of two single-layer networks in series, is presented for eliminating random noises. This network has simpler architecture, faster learning speed, and better performance compared to conventional backpropagation (BP) networks. Accordingly, after considering the characteristics of the power law noise in FOG, an advanced learning algorithm is proposed by using the increments of errors in energy function. Furthermore, a radial basis RBF) neural network-based method is also posed to evaluate and compensate the temperature drift of FOG. The orthogonal least squares (OLS) algorithm is applied due to its simplicity, high accuracy, and fast learning speed. The simulation results show that the series-single-layer network (SSLN) with the advanced learning algorithm provides a fast and effective way for eliminating different random noises including stable and unstable noises existing in FOG, and the RBF network-based method offers a powerful and successful procedure for evaluating and compensating the temperature drift.
